Understanding the Nuances of Grey
Grey isn't a one-size-fits-all color. Its versatility lies in its ability to adapt to various lighting conditions and design styles. Consider these factors when selecting your perfect shade:
-
Undertones: Grey possesses subtle undertones that significantly impact its overall appearance. Cool greys have blue or purple undertones, creating a calming and sophisticated ambiance. Warm greys lean towards beige or brown, offering a cozier and more inviting feel. Neutral greys strike a balance between warm and cool, acting as a perfect backdrop for various accent colors.
-
Light Levels: The amount of natural light in your living room influences how grey appears. Darker greys can feel heavy in dimly lit spaces, while lighter greys might wash out in rooms with abundant sunlight. Consider the orientation of your living room and the time of day you spend most in it when choosing a shade.
-
Room Size: Lighter shades of grey can make a small living room feel more spacious and airy. Darker greys, while dramatic, can make a room feel smaller. However, used strategically, darker greys can create a sense of intimacy and coziness in larger rooms.
Grey Living Room Ideas: A Spectrum of Styles
The beauty of grey lies in its adaptability. It effortlessly blends with various design aesthetics, from minimalist to maximalist, modern to traditional. Here are some inspiring grey living room ideas to spark your creativity:
1. The Minimalist Grey Sanctuary
Minimalism celebrates simplicity and functionality. A minimalist grey living room prioritizes clean lines, uncluttered spaces, and a neutral color palette. A light grey wall acts as a blank canvas, allowing your carefully chosen furniture and accessories to shine. Consider adding pops of color with a vibrant throw pillow or artwork to prevent the space from feeling stark. Natural materials like wood and linen add warmth and texture, balancing the cool tones of the grey.
- Key Elements: Light grey walls, minimalist furniture, natural textures (wood, linen), subtle pops of color.
2. The Modern Grey Haven
Modern grey living rooms embrace sleek lines, contemporary furniture, and a focus on functionality. Darker greys can add drama and sophistication to this style. Metallic accents, such as chrome or brushed nickel, add a touch of luxury. Consider incorporating statement lighting, such as a sculptural pendant lamp, to draw the eye upwards and emphasize the height of the room.
- Key Elements: Darker grey walls or accents, sleek furniture, metallic accents, statement lighting, geometric patterns.
3. The Traditional Grey Elegance
Grey can also be incorporated beautifully into a traditional setting. Warm greys paired with rich textures like velvet or brocade create a sense of opulent comfort. Antique furniture, ornate mirrors, and classic artwork add a touch of history and sophistication. Layer different shades of grey for depth and visual interest, adding pops of jewel tones for contrast.
- Key Elements: Warm greys, rich textures (velvet, brocade), antique furniture, ornate details, jewel-toned accents.
4. The Industrial Grey Loft
Industrial design is characterized by exposed brick, metal accents, and a raw, unfinished aesthetic. Grey perfectly complements this style, acting as a neutral backdrop that highlights the industrial elements. Reclaimed wood furniture, metal shelving, and exposed ductwork add character and authenticity. Combine different shades of grey with pops of vibrant colors for a touch of personality.
- Key Elements: Exposed brick or concrete, metal accents, reclaimed wood furniture, exposed pipes and ductwork, muted pops of color.
5. The Eclectic Grey Mix
Eclectic design embraces a mix of styles and patterns. A grey living room can be the perfect foundation for an eclectic collection of furniture and accessories. Mix different textures, patterns, and colors, using grey as a unifying element. Don't be afraid to experiment and create a space that reflects your unique personality.
- Key Elements: Mix of furniture styles, different textures and patterns, pops of various colors, a curated collection of accessories.
6. The Scandinavian Grey Simplicity
Scandinavian design emphasizes simplicity, functionality, and natural light. Light greys are essential in this style, allowing natural light to flood the space. Simple, clean-lined furniture, natural wood accents, and pops of white or pastel colors complete the look. Textiles like wool and linen add warmth and texture.
- Key Elements: Light greys, natural light, simple furniture, natural wood, white or pastel accents, cozy textiles.
Adding Texture and Depth to Your Grey Living Room
The key to a truly captivating grey living room is layering textures and adding depth. Don't be afraid to experiment with different materials:
-
Fabrics: Velvet, linen, wool, and cotton offer diverse textures and visual interest. Use them in upholstery, throws, cushions, and curtains.
-
Rugs: A rug can anchor the room and add warmth underfoot. Choose a rug with a textured pattern or a contrasting color to add visual interest.
-
Wood: Incorporate natural wood elements through flooring, furniture, or shelving. The contrast between the smooth grey and the natural grain of the wood adds depth and warmth.
-
Metal: Metallic accents like brass, copper, or chrome add shine and sophistication. Consider incorporating them through lighting, picture frames, or decorative objects.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Is grey a good choice for a small living room?
A: Lighter shades of grey are ideal for small living rooms as they reflect light and make the space feel larger and airier. Avoid very dark greys in small spaces, as they can make the room feel cramped.
Q: What colors go well with grey?
A: Grey is incredibly versatile. It pairs well with many colors, including white, beige, black, navy, blush pink, mustard yellow, and teal. The best color combinations depend on the undertones of your grey and your desired aesthetic.
Q: How can I make a grey living room feel warmer?
A: Incorporate warm-toned greys with beige or brown undertones. Add natural wood elements, textured fabrics like wool or velvet, and warm lighting.
